In this unit, you learn about macronutrients: protein, carbohydrates, and fats. Many people have suggested that focusing on one macronutrient at the expense of others would be a superior diet. Thus, we have high-protein diets, high-carbohydrate diets, and high-fat diets. On the flip side, we also have low-fat diets, low-carb diets, and so on. In addition to these, there are other versions such as a gluten-free diet (which is necessary for those truly allergic to wheat), a vegan diet, a raw food diet, and even a blood type diet that is based on particular blood types.
